Output a621a688ef894717f06a95f7c35dc29715c731c09a44c189d87d60cc86be54ba:41

value
784300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9fbb6be0a224efb34d130633c94cafeaf2368ea OP_EQUAL
address
3MZc6Z9CZFi8S9hCQCshhduaV4KPHdfiYd
transaction
a621a688ef894717f06a95f7c35dc29715c731c09a44c189d87d60cc86be54ba
spent
true